Introducing the Libya Media Wiki - Snapshot of a Country in Transition

Chloé de Préneuf, Legatum Institute
The Legatum Institute hosted a debate about the future of the Libyan media, and officially launched the English version of the Libya Media Wiki, www.libyamediawiki.com.
Huda Abuzeid from the Rashad Foundation and Chloé de Préneuf from the Legatum Institute, who both worked together in Libya to write the first version of the Wiki, began by presenting the website and explaining the importance of monitoring the media in Libya today. Fatima El-Issawy, POLIS, LSE, who had just returned from a field trip to Libya, compared the state of the media in Libya with what she had observed in Tunisia and Egypt. Hadia Laghsini, who works on the Libyan blogging platform, www.Libyablog.org, explained how the Libyan media will benefit from the Wiki. The discussion was moderated by Anne Applebaum from the Legatum Institute.

The Libya Media Wiki: Snapshot of a Country in Transition is part of the Legatum Institute's 'Transitions Forum', a series of projects dedicated to the challenges and possibilities of radical political and economic change.
